Background

• The Altair Partner Alliance (APA) is a program open to commercial customers that gives

access to a broad spectrum of complementary software products using their existing

HyperWorks Units (HWUs) at no additional cost

• In 2016 this program was expanded for free to academic customers under certain

conditions

© 2017 Altair Engineering, Inc. Proprietary and Confidential. All rights reserved.

Access condition

University Institute / Applicant must :

• Be a current HyperWorks customer

• Be booked as educational or non-profit institute

• Certify to not perform commercial research

• Be a professor/teacher, PhD/Master/Bachelor

student or student team participating in a

student competition

Software Presentation

• Simulation tool for dynamic, non-linear effects

• Primary focus: hydraulic and pneumatic systems

• Graphical modelling based on schematics

• Component libraries

• Hydraulics, Pneumatics

• Controls

• 1-D Mechanics

• User-defined components

• Animated models

• Open and editable C++ model source code

• Multiple interfaces and model export targets

• e.g. MotionSolve, FMI

ESAComp in Short

• Design and analysis software for layered composite structures

• For Material selection; Conceptual and preliminary design; Analysis of details; …

• Stand-alone tool that interfaces with general finite element packages

• Key features

• ESAComp Data Bank: Wide range of composite materials and material systems

• Ply and laminate level analyses: Stiffness, strength, thermal expansion and conductivity, CLT and FSDT; numerous failure criteria

• Analyses of structural elements: Beams, bonded and mechanical joints, stiffened panels (flat and curved), stiffened cylindrical shells

• Efficient design environment: Easy to use GUI and graphic result displays

• FE export/import interfaces: Export to various solver profiles; Post-processing integrated with HyperWorks

What is fatigue analysis good for?

• Stress results from static loading do not tell you the location for crack initiation under dynamic loading condition.

© 2017 Altair Engineering, Inc. Proprietary and Confidential. All rights reserved.

Use-Cases List

• A torsional loaded clutch shaft (alternating torsional loading; analyzed with FEMFAT basic)

• A mass balancing system (two castings, rotating excenter masses simplified; using BASIC)

• A swivel hub made from Al (1996) under multiaxial loading; using BASIC + ChannelMAX

• A two wheeler cover from scooter type, made from fiber reinforced plastics; BASIC, MAX

• A luggage carrier from two wheeler, analyzed with FEMFAT basic and FEMFAT spectral

• A passenger cars back door with 62 spot welds; using BASIC, MAX and FEMFAT spot

• …any dynamical loaded part

Software Presentation

• NovaFlow&Solid is a casting process simulation tool

• It simulates mouldfilling, solidification and residual stresses

• Can be used both in development/designing stage as well as in production

• Meshing method used is Volume of Fluid (VOF)

• Simulates all commercial casting methods including all types of gravity casting, investment

casting, low pressure die casting and high pressure die casting

• Simulates all commercial materials such as Gray and Ductile Iron, Steels of all kinds,

Aluminium, Magnesium, Zinc, Copper-Based allloys and Super Alloys

© 2017 Altair Engineering, Inc. Proprietary and Confidential. All rights reserved.

Use-Cases List

• Optimize your casting design as well as gating and feeding design

• Develop more thinwalled castings

• Reduce casting defects

• Simulate the dimensional shrinkages by stress calculations
